I personally dont like powder coating for bar work as once it is chipped away it is hard to tidy up.
I prefer paint then it just needs a dust up every now and then.
I only got the Bar primed as I was not sure how long until you would paint it so did not want it to rust.
The scrub bars I did not get primed as I knew I would be painting straight away.

Hey mate ABs away for a few days but have a front mount on my GQ. Yeah removed vertical support just a couple of bolts top & bottom. Didnt notice any difference really maybe bonnet needs a firmer slam to shut but that might just be my catch. Took off the thermos for the aircon too, still works beutiful the only loss will be aircon might not get icy cool if just sitting there idling cos it's not getting airflow but hasn't been an issue at all with mine really. .
